

This reporting fails to meet fundamental journalistic standards.”Ī spokesman for the bank declined to elaborate on what the errors were. Tony Fratto, Goldman Sachs’ global head of communications, said: “As we told Bloomberg, their reporting contains significant factual errors and continues a pattern of leveraging unreliable sources. The sexually explicit video incident at Goldman Sachs triggered an internal review involving the highest levels of the bank, according to Bloomberg, including its chief executive David Solomon. The couple are said to have amicably split in 2021, according to the New York Post. Mr Dell and Ms Lakshmi have an 13-year-old daughter together and were involved in a high-profile and well-publicised battle over custody in 2012. The pair began dating in 2009, two years after Ms Lakshmi’s divorce from novelist Salman Rushdie, whom she married in 2004.

The fintech entrepreneur is a known figure within New York’s elite social scene after engaging in a long-running on-again, off-again relationship with Padma Lakshmi, who is best-known in the US for hosting cooking show Top Chef. Goldman Sachs has disputed the report, saying it contained “significant factual errors”.Ī long time entrepreneur and venture capitalist, Mr Dell joined Goldman in 2018 as a partner after the bank bought a personal-finance app he founded. Mr Dell, whose brother is the billionaire computer entrepreneur Michael Dell, ultimately reached an agreement to pay a multi-million dollar settlement to resolve the 2020 incident. Mr Dell had a camera on for a work project but forgot to turn it off and recorded himself engaging in sexually explicit activities, an internal review found.Īfter receiving the video, the woman hired a lawyer who sought around $30m (£23.5m) in damages on her behalf. A working from home blunder has cost a Goldman Sachs banker millions of dollars after he accidentally sent a sex video to a junior female colleague, according to reports.Īdam Dell reached a settlement with another Goldman employee after unintentionally sharing explicit images as part of a work-related video, Bloomberg reported.
